Aussie Prawn Salad with Avocado and Mango
Introduction
Aussie Prawn Salad with Avocado and Mango is a refreshing and vibrant dish that captures the essence of Australian cuisine. This salad combines succulent prawns, creamy avocado, and sweet mango, all tossed together with crisp greens and a zesty dressing. It’s perfect for a light lunch, a summer dinner, or as a delightful appetizer. Let’s dive into how to make this delicious salad!
Ingredients List
For the Salad:
- 1 lb (450g) cooked prawns (peeled and deveined): Fresh or frozen (thawed).
- 1 ripe avocado: Diced.
- 1 ripe mango: Diced.
- 4 cups mixed salad greens: Such as arugula, spinach, or romaine.
- 1/2 red onion: Thinly sliced.
- 1/2 cucumber: Sliced.
- 1/4 cup fresh cilantro (or parsley): Chopped (optional).
- 1 lime: Juiced (for dressing).
For the Dressing:
- 3 tablespoons olive oil: For richness.
- 1 tablespoon honey: For sweetness (optional).
- 1 tablespoon lime juice: For acidity.
- Salt and pepper: To taste.
Timing
Making Aussie Prawn Salad with Avocado and Mango is quick and easy:
- Preparation Time: 15 minutes
- Total Time: Approximately 15 minutes
Step-by-Step Instructions
Step 1: Prepare the Dressing
- Mix Ingredients: In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, honey, lime juice, salt, and pepper until well combined. Adjust seasoning to taste.
Step 2: Prepare the Salad Ingredients
- Dice the Avocado and Mango: Cut the avocado and mango into bite-sized pieces.
- Slice the Onion and Cucumber: Thinly slice the red onion and cucumber.
Step 3: Assemble the Salad
- Combine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, combine the mixed salad greens, cooked prawns, diced avocado, diced mango, sliced onion, and sliced cucumber.
- Add Dressing: Drizzle the prepared dressing over the salad and gently toss to combine, being careful not to mash the avocado.
Step 4: Serve
- Garnish: If desired, sprinkle with chopped cilantro or parsley for added freshness.
- Plate and Enjoy: Serve immediately and enjoy your refreshing Aussie prawn salad!

Notes
- Storage: This salad is best enjoyed fresh but can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 1 day. The avocado may brown slightly.
- Variations: Feel free to add other ingredients such as cherry tomatoes, bell peppers, or radishes for extra color and crunch.
- Common Mistakes: Avoid overmixing the salad to prevent mashing the avocado.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Using Overcooked Prawns: Ensure the prawns are cooked just right; overcooked prawns can become rubbery.
- Not Seasoning the Dressing: Taste and adjust the seasoning of the dressing before adding it to the salad.
- Preparing Too Early: To maintain freshness, prepare the salad just before serving.
Storing Tips for the Recipe
- Refrigeration: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 1 day.
- Avoid Freezing: This salad is not suitable for freezing due to the avocado and prawns.
- Prepping Ahead: You can prepare the dressing and chop the vegetables ahead of time, but assemble the salad just before serving for the best texture.

FAQs
Can I use frozen prawns?
Yes! Just ensure they are fully thawed and drained before using them in the salad.
What can I substitute for mango?
You can use diced pineapple or peach for a similar sweetness and tropical flavor.
How do I know if the avocado is ripe?
A ripe avocado should yield slightly when gently pressed. If it feels hard, it’s not ripe yet.
Can I make this salad in advance?
It’s best to prepare the salad just before serving to maintain the freshness of the ingredients, especially the avocado.
What other proteins can I use?
You can substitute prawns with grilled chicken, crab meat, or tofu for a different protein option.
